Bluetoothbatterymonitor22001zip
| Issue | Possible fix |
|-------|---------------|
| No devices found | Ensure BLE is on and devices are advertising. Restart Bluetooth stack. |
| Battery shows “Unknown” | Device may not support Battery Service – check compatibility. |
| Permission errors | Run as administrator (Windows) or add user to bluetooth group (Linux). |
Once I flashed the firmware to a $5 microcontroller and connected it to a 12V LiFePO4 battery, the monitor displayed:
If you wanted a .zip with software/firmware for a custom Bluetooth battery monitor, consider building one with open-source components. bluetoothbatterymonitor22001zip
Wide Device Support
Low Battery Notifications
Minimal & Portable
Logging & History (if included)
Command-Line Options
The 22001 in the filename seems to denote a specific hardware revision that fixes the deep sleep bug from version 2.1. Previous monitors drained a 2000mAh battery in 3 days. This version draws only 12µA when idle. That means you can leave it attached to a parked car battery or a solar shed setup for months. | Issue | Possible fix | |-------|---------------| |